Police had been searching Thames for Abdul Ezedi after attack on a mother and her two daughters in south London

A body has been found in connection with the hunt for a suspect who severely injured a “vulnerable” mother and her two young daughters in a chemical assault, Scotland Yard have said.

Abdul Ezedi has been on the run since the attack on 31 January in Clapham, south London, with police appealing to the public to call 999 if they saw him.
